Goodbye StarSat, Hello IWant TFC

StarSat has been going through somewhat of a phase since the pandemic which cost them several premium international channels such as FOX, Discovery Family, DreamWorks Channel, Smile, The Smithsonian Channel, Love Nature and that list will keep going on.

Just like every other pay-tv operator, they're trying to adapt and survive on top of all these hurdles. While some other brand opts to local dramas and sports, StarSat on the other hand helps promote smaller brands but the one thing that keeps viewers going is telenovelas primarily Phillipine.

If there's one thing that the platform doesn't disappoint on then its definitely Phillipine dramas. Some of the titles viewers would have come across include Love Thy Woman, Sharpshooter (Asintado), Bridges Of Love, The Heiress (Kadenang Ginto) and the popular cop drama, Brothers.

 
 

What the 6 mentioned series have in common is Alto Broadcasting System and Chronicle Broadcasting Network (ABS-CBN).

A Philippine network (composed of television through free-to-air terrestrial, cable or satellite, radio and new media through "streaming media, internet or online") and syndication, program distributor, and production company (operating primarily under the name ABS-CBN Entertainment) that serves as the flagship property of ABS-CBN Corporation, a company under the Lopez Group.

It's basically the home of all their Phillipine catalogue but what's interesting about is the streaming alternative (as seen in previous paragraph under "streaming...online").

 
 

Pay-tv platforms have a tendency of sourcing out third party content some of which come with their very own streaming hub. There's several where you'd probably need VPN if you want but with IWantTFC that's where it all changes.

iWant TFC an over-the-top content platform and production company owned and operated by ABS-CBN Corporation. iWant TFC offers live video streamings from various sources including media made for the Kapamilya Channel, The Filipino Channel, ANC, and TeleRadyo and on-demand contents of ABS-CBN on various platform basically StarSat's entire Phillipine catalogue.

There's a lot to love about IWant TFC, firstly you can browse over 10000 hours of programming and you're not only getting dramas from this platform but getting to invest in their culture with a selection docu-series and reality shows and if that's not enough there's even sitcoms and movies.

 

Hate monthly fees no worries you can get a free package where you can browse a selected amount of shows but if you're feeling bored there's always a premium package for as little as R135p/m where you can get full access to the latest content.

You can access the content on their website or download the app on iOS, Google Play Store, Roku or selected brands of Smart TVs. Just signup with your email address and mobile number and let IWant TFC keep you on the edge of your seat.

Scooby is coming to Cartoonito

A Scooby-Doo series is in the works for the younger audience! HBO Max and Cartoon Network are developing the first-ever preschool series as part of the franchise – Scooby-Doo! And the Mystery Pups! It will also be a part of Cartoonito’s preschool block in 2024.

Scooby Doo and the gang have been entertaining children for years, but never a series for ones so young. So this is an exciting addition for parents and the network alike!

 
 

What can you expect from the series? It will follow Scooby and Shaggy as camp counselors who don’t know much about canoes and archery. But, they’re pros at solving a mystery! Their summer will be filled with nature hikes and fireside ghost stories, but the duo will also share their love for chasing clues with three young camper pups destined to become their own preschool version of Mystery Incorporated.

New Channel Alert (Rumour): Could Islam Channel Be The Supposed Replacement For ITV Networks When It Goes Off Air On DStv?

Following the termination of Lifetime and quite possibly the 4 e.tv channels, MultiChoice announced after nearly a decade that the Islamic community channel, ITV Networks currently seen on channel 347 would go off air on the DStv platform from June 17.

In those string of developments it was mentioned that the pay-tv platform will seek another Islamic channel.

Here's the thing ITV Networks was added on DStv from June 2012 but as a replacement to the UK based Islam Channel which is still available on the platform in other African countries.

 

The signs of ITV's demise was clear as day I mean the channel stopped providing an EPG and just like Lesotho TV all you got was the channel's name. Prior to that, they were some technical setbacks again the signs were visible.

Now on to the replacement channel, MultiChoice said they'll announce the supposed channel in due course but it wouldn't pose as a shocker if it happened to be Islam Channel.

MultiChoice operated Islam Channel in 2009 before getting snubbed for ITV Networks. The channel offered news and current affairs programmes, children and women"s programmes, as well as Quaran recitals in Arabic with English subtitles, Islamic values and doctrine.

 
 

MultiChoice’s General Manager Content Aletta Alberts said: The channel is another example of MultiChoice’s commitment to meet the diverse viewing and cultural requirements of our customers.

Then again why add ITV Networks to replace I mean there's a lot of gaps in that area that MultiChoice could have made it a complimentary to Islam Channel as the Christian market seems a bit overcrowded.

 

As mentioned, the channel is currently occupying the space of ITV Networks. Would it be a shocker if MultiChoice were to just relaunch the channel or perhaps just cancel it for everyone else in the rest of Africa for another Islamic channel like Sunnah TV.

As of this moment, although MultiChoice says although it's taking iTV away that DStv subscribers will still have access to Radio Islam (DStv 826) and Channel Islam Internationale (DStv 865).
